3fc7d2413a5587d23635f56e8ed4432a0889ba63
[privoxy.git] / doc / webserver / user-manual / upgradersnote.html
1 <HTML
2 ><HEAD
3 ><TITLE
4 >Note to Upgraders</TITLE
5 ><META
6 NAME="GENERATOR"
7 CONTENT="Modular DocBook HTML Stylesheet Version 1.64
8 "><LINK
9 REL="HOME"
10 TITLE="Privoxy User Manual"
11 HREF="index.html"><LINK
12 REL="PREVIOUS"
13 TITLE="Installation"
14 HREF="installation.html"><LINK
15 REL="NEXT"
16 TITLE="Quickstart to Using Privoxy"
17 HREF="quickstart.html"><LINK
18 REL="STYLESHEET"
19 TYPE="text/css"
20 HREF="../p_doc.css"></HEAD
21 ><BODY
22 CLASS="SECT1"
23 BGCOLOR="#EEEEEE"
24 TEXT="#000000"
25 LINK="#0000FF"
26 VLINK="#840084"
27 ALINK="#0000FF"
28 ><DIV
29 CLASS="NAVHEADER"
30 ><TABLE
31 WIDTH="100%"
32 BORDER="0"
33 CELLPADDING="0"
34 CELLSPACING="0"
35 ><TR
36 ><TH
37 COLSPAN="3"
38 ALIGN="center"
39 >Privoxy User Manual</TH
40 ></TR
41 ><TR
42 ><TD
43 WIDTH="10%"
44 ALIGN="left"
45 VALIGN="bottom"
46 ><A
47 HREF="installation.html"
48 >Prev</A
49 ></TD
50 ><TD
51 WIDTH="80%"
52 ALIGN="center"
53 VALIGN="bottom"
54 ></TD
55 ><TD
56 WIDTH="10%"
57 ALIGN="right"
58 VALIGN="bottom"
59 ><A
60 HREF="quickstart.html"
61 >Next</A
62 ></TD
63 ></TR
64 ></TABLE
65 ><HR
66 ALIGN="LEFT"
67 WIDTH="100%"></DIV
68 ><DIV
69 CLASS="SECT1"
70 ><H1
71 CLASS="SECT1"
72 ><A
73 NAME="UPGRADERSNOTE"
74 >3. Note to Upgraders</A
75 ></H1
76 ><P
77 > There are very significant changes from earlier 
78  <SPAN
79 CLASS="APPLICATION"
80 >Junkbuster</SPAN
81 > versions to the current
82  <SPAN
83 CLASS="APPLICATION"
84 >Privoxy</SPAN
85 >. The number, names, syntax, and
86  purposes of configuration files have substantially  changed.
87  <SPAN
88 CLASS="APPLICATION"
89 >Junkbuster 2.0.x</SPAN
90 > configuration
91  files will not migrate, <SPAN
92 CLASS="APPLICATION"
93 >Junkbuster 2.9.x</SPAN
94 >
95  and <SPAN
96 CLASS="APPLICATION"
97 >Privoxy</SPAN
98 > configurations will need to be
99  ported. The functionalities of the old <TT
100 CLASS="FILENAME"
101 >blockfile</TT
102 >,
103  <TT
104 CLASS="FILENAME"
105 >cookiefile</TT
106 > and <TT
107 CLASS="FILENAME"
108 >imagelist</TT
109
110  are now combined into the <A
111 HREF="actions-file.html"
112 ><SPAN
113 CLASS="QUOTE"
114 >"actions
115  files"</SPAN
116 ></A
117 >.  
118  <TT
119 CLASS="FILENAME"
120 >default.action</TT
121 >, is the main actions file. Local
122  exceptions should best be put into <TT
123 CLASS="FILENAME"
124 >user.action</TT
125 >.</P
126 ><P
127 > A <A
128 HREF="filter-file.html"
129 ><SPAN
130 CLASS="QUOTE"
131 >"filter file"</SPAN
132 ></A
133 > (typically
134  <TT
135 CLASS="FILENAME"
136 >default.filter</TT
137 >) is new as of <SPAN
138 CLASS="APPLICATION"
139 >Privoxy
140  2.9.x</SPAN
141 >, and provides some of the new sophistication (explained
142  below). <TT
143 CLASS="FILENAME"
144 >config</TT
145 > is much the same as before.</P
146 ><P
147 > If upgrading from a 2.0.x version, you will have to use the new config 
148  files, and possibly adapt any personal rules from your older files.
149  When porting personal rules over from the old <TT
150 CLASS="FILENAME"
151 >blockfile</TT
152 >
153  to the new actions files, please note that even the pattern syntax has
154  changed. If upgrading from 2.9.x development versions, it is still
155  recommended to use the new configuration files.</P
156 ><P
157 > A quick list of things to be aware of before upgrading: </P
158 ><P
159 > <P
160 ></P
161 ><UL
162 ><LI
163 ><P
164 >   The default listening port is now 8118 due to a conflict with another 
165    service (NAS).
166   </P
167 ></LI
168 ><LI
169 ><P
170 >  
171     Some installers may remove earlier versions completely. Save any 
172     important configuration files!
173   </P
174 ></LI
175 ><LI
176 ><P
177 >   <SPAN
178 CLASS="APPLICATION"
179 >Privoxy</SPAN
180 > is controllable with a web browser 
181    at the special URL: <A
182 HREF="http://config.privoxy.org/"
183 TARGET="_top"
184 >http://config.privoxy.org/</A
185 >
186    (Shortcut: <A
187 HREF="http://p.p/"
188 TARGET="_top"
189 >http://p.p/</A
190 >). Many
191    aspects of configuration can be done here, including temporarily disabling
192    <SPAN
193 CLASS="APPLICATION"
194 >Privoxy</SPAN
195 >.
196   </P
197 ></LI
198 ><LI
199 ><P
200 >   The primary configuration files for cookie management, ad and banner 
201    blocking, and many other aspects of <SPAN
202 CLASS="APPLICATION"
203 >Privoxy</SPAN
204 >
205    configuration are the <A
206 HREF="actions-file.html"
207 >actions
208    files</A
209 >. It is strongly recommended to become familiar with the new
210    actions concept below, before modifying these files. Locally defined rules 
211    should go into <TT
212 CLASS="FILENAME"
213 >user.action</TT
214 >.
215   </P
216 ></LI
217 ><LI
218 ><P
219 >   
220    Some installers may not automatically start
221    <SPAN
222 CLASS="APPLICATION"
223 >Privoxy</SPAN
224 > after installation.
225   </P
226 ></LI
227 ></UL
228 ></P
229 ></DIV
230 ><DIV
231 CLASS="NAVFOOTER"
232 ><HR
233 ALIGN="LEFT"
234 WIDTH="100%"><TABLE
235 WIDTH="100%"
236 BORDER="0"
237 CELLPADDING="0"
238 CELLSPACING="0"
239 ><TR
240 ><TD
241 WIDTH="33%"
242 ALIGN="left"
243 VALIGN="top"
244 ><A
245 HREF="installation.html"
246 >Prev</A
247 ></TD
248 ><TD
249 WIDTH="34%"
250 ALIGN="center"
251 VALIGN="top"
252 ><A
253 HREF="index.html"
254 >Home</A
255 ></TD
256 ><TD
257 WIDTH="33%"
258 ALIGN="right"
259 VALIGN="top"
260 ><A
261 HREF="quickstart.html"
262 >Next</A
263 ></TD
264 ></TR
265 ><TR
266 ><TD
267 WIDTH="33%"
268 ALIGN="left"
269 VALIGN="top"
270 >Installation</TD
271 ><TD
272 WIDTH="34%"
273 ALIGN="center"
274 VALIGN="top"
275 >&nbsp;</TD
276 ><TD
277 WIDTH="33%"
278 ALIGN="right"
279 VALIGN="top"
280 >Quickstart to Using <SPAN
281 CLASS="APPLICATION"
282 >Privoxy</SPAN
283 ></TD
284 ></TR
285 ></TABLE
286 ></DIV
287 ></BODY
288 ></HTML
289 >